Niels Ferguson has found a weakness in the HDCP content
protection system. However, he can not publish the
results due to DMCA issues.

He has written a paper regarding this issue here:

Censorship in action:
why I don't publish my HDCP results
http://www.macfergus.com/niels/dmca/index.html

<quote>
Recently I found the documentation of the High-bandwidth Digital Content Protection 
(HDCP) system on the internet. HDCP is a cryptographic system developed by Intel 
that encrypts video on the DVI bus. The DVI bus is used to connect digital video 
cameras and DVD players with digital TVs, etc. The aim of HDCP is to prevent 
illegal copying of video contents by encrypting the signal.
